The latest orders for the Silverstream System take the company’s orderbook in the LNG segment to 36 vessels, representing a combined value of around £50 million.

“The Silverstream System is a perfect match for LNG vessels,” explained founder and chief executive, Noah Silberschmidt, “as the natural characteristics of these ships, as well as their operational priorities, mean that air lubrication is one of the only solutions that will enable operators to achieve their efficiency goals here and now.”

The orders – which come from major US and UK-based energy companies and northern European shipowners – will see Silverstream’s system installed on 10 LNGCs, six retrofits and four newbuilds.

Silverstream says its technology is well-suited to the LNG segment, as LNGCs have a large flat bottom that maximises the system’s friction-reducing capabilities. LNGCs fitted with the system reportedly see fuel and emissions savings of around 7 to 10%, which typically equates to a 1MW net power saving.

The system can reduce LNG boil-off and increase delivered cargo volume, or cut fuel consumption and associated emissions, depending on the operator’s commercial and sustainability priorities. This is because it can be used either to enable vessels to travel at higher speeds for the same fuel consumption, or to cut fuel consumption and emissions without sacrificing speed.
